Hey Guys,
My clients’ multisite has five websites on their network and I’ve recently created a sixth site to be cloned on the network. The Updraft plugin is on the network and working great for all of the other sites. The sixth site has been created on the network and while I was getting ready to clone the Dev site into the new site on the network, I noticed that Updraft is showing as Network Active in the Plugins folder, but isn’t actually accessible anywhere in Settings. Could I be missing something or perhaps there’s something I did wrong?

January 3, 2019 at 5:12 pm #333246Dee NutbourneModeratorHi,
On Multisites, UpdraftPlus Premium is only available from the Network Admin dashboard and cannot be accessed by individual site admins.
Or is the plugin not accessible from the Network Admin dashboard?

https://updraftplus.com/information-on-importing-a-single-site-wordpress-backup-into-a-wordpress-network-i-e-multisite/The steps to import the site are essentially the same as any other migration. Upload the backup set to the multisite, then click restore.
However, after the abckup files have been processed, UpdraftPlus will detect that the backup is of a single site, and ask you to supply some details so it can be imported as a new site.I would recommend ensuring that you have a full backup of the network before the migration.
